UpGrad is Scam - Never Ever enroll in any courses.

In 2023, I enrolled in UpGrad’s program, enticed by its promise of facilitating overseas education through IU University Germany.


However, my experience has been fraught with challenges. Despite assurances, I remain in India with no substantial updates on my candidacy. This prolonged uncertainty has led to significant financial strain, as I continue to pay EMIs totaling ₹10, 378 monthly.


My requests for a refund have been declined, exacerbating my anxiety and stress. I feel misled by UpGrad’s initial commitments. I urge prospective students to exercise caution and thoroughly research before enrolling in UpGrad’s programs.

Hi Kiran,Thank you for your patience and understanding while we’ve been addressing your concerns with the relevant teams. We truly appreciate you bringing this matter to our attention and allowing us the opportunity to discuss it thoroughly.To provide clarity on your case:You enrolled in the IU BBA Program on 30/04/23 with a deposit fee of Rs. 25,000, securing your admission and allowing us to proceed with the necessary paperwork.The Offer Letter was issued to you on 29/04/23, which you accepted by making the deposit payment of Rs. 25,000, thereby confirming your enrollment and agreeing to the program’s terms and conditions, including the refund policy.On 06/05/23, after 7 days, you paid the remaining fee of Rs. 4,25,000 via a loan from a third-party provider. This loan was a separate agreement between you and the lender, and upGrad is not involved in the terms of that agreement.On 29/12/24, you requested a refund for the first time, citing non-eligibility for a collateral loan. We have since communicated with you on several occasions (29/12/24, 18/01/25, 20/01/25, and others), clearly stating that refund requests are not possible as per the terms outlined in your Offer Letter dated 29/04/23.We completely understand the financial challenges you are facing, and we empathize with your situation. While our refund policies do not allow cancellations or refunds, we would like to extend an exceptional goodwill gesture of Rs. 50,000, which will be adjusted toward your remaining program fee (directly with the 3rd party credit facilitator). This is our way of offering you support during these difficult circumstances.In addition, we are offering you the option to transition to a Fully Online BBA Program, with a special fee concession. This will significantly reduce your financial commitment when compared to on-campus studies, which would have cost approximately Rs. 20,00,000.Please note, however, that as per the terms of your Offer Letter, refund requests cannot be processed. Our policies are designed to ensure clarity and consistency, and in this case, we must adhere to the terms and conditions outlined for the program, which do not support a refund.We believe that completing this program will provide you with valuable knowledge and skills that will greatly benefit your future. Our primary goal is to ensure that your learning journey continues seamlessly, and we strongly encourage you to pursue your online coursework to earn your transcript and certification.As an exception, we are extending this support specifically for you during this challenging time.
